TikTok Supports Vaccine Education To Encourage Singaporeans To Get Vaccinated

TikTok has collaborated with Gov.sg to amplify its #IGotMyShotSG vaccine education campaign to encourage users to get vaccinated against COVID-19.

TikTok, the leading destination for short-form mobile video, today announced that it is collaborating with Gov.sg under the Ministry of Communications and Information (MCI) to bring the national #IGotMyShotSG campaign targeted at youths and young adults onto its platform, to encourage users in Singapore to get vaccinated against COVID-19.

The partnership is part of the platform’s TikTok for Good efforts in support of Singapore’s nationwide vaccination drive, and to provide a safe online space for users to gather trusted information about the nationwide COVID-19 vaccination programme.

“As we ramp up national vaccination efforts, this collaboration with TikTok is timely and important. We have been reaching out to different segments of the population via targeted communications, and TikTok allows us to reach more youths using a platform that is popular with them. Through formats that engage and appeal to youths like gamification and livestreams on TikTok, we aim to address key concerns that youths may have about COVID-19 vaccinations and dispel myths,” said Soffy Hariyanti, Director, Campaigns and Production Department of MCI’s Public Communications Division.

“Throughout the pandemic, TikTok has brought inspiration and joy to people around the world, helping foster a sense of community and connection despite the physical distance,” said Ms. Teresa Tan, Head of Public Policy, South East Asia at TikTok. “Now, in support of Singapore’s nationwide vaccination drive, we are doing our part to provide access to reliable information about the COVID-19 vaccination programme. Through working with the government, public health organisations and experts, we are committed to contributing to important public health goals.”

Supporting vaccine education, through the #IGotMyShotSG campaign

TikTok

Image source: TikTok

TikTok is encouraging its community in Singapore to take a shot at becoming a ‘COVID SLAYER’ with Gov.sg’s vaccine education campaign, #IGotMyShotSG.

Gov.sg has also introduced its first-ever Gamified Branded Effect, where users can have fun challenging other users to determine the best ‘COVID SLAYER’. The game also creatively weaved in bite-sized vaccine-related facts to encourage users to get vaccinated. This Gamified Branded Effect is available on the TikTok trending effects panel, where users can find a range of effects to inspire their creativity as they share their personal vaccination experiences.

Users can participate using the hashtag #IGotMyShotSG and view vaccine-related videos from the broader TikTok community on the app’s Discover page. This not only fosters a sense of community through shared COVID-19 vaccination experiences, but also addresses users’ questions around COVID-19 vaccines.

TikTok has also worked with public health experts from Singapore’s COVID-19 Vaccination Expert Committee, healthcare professionals, frontliners and content creators, to launch a 7-part #IGotMyShotSG LIVE series. It aims to educate people about the COVID-19 vaccines, address misperceptions to reduce vaccine hesitancy and increase the national vaccination rate so Singapore can look forward to re-opening safely.

‘Vaccinate Without Fear’ finale LIVE panel, with the Minister for Health

TikTok

Image source: TikTok

On Thursday, July 22, TikTok Singapore will be hosting a finale LIVE panel titled ‘Vaccinate Without Fear’ graced by the Minister for Health, Mr. Ong Ye Kung.

Hosted by TikTok creator Mr. Fauzi Aziz, the panel will also feature Professor Vernon Lee, Senior Director, Communicable Diseases Division, Ms. Quek Shu Hui, spin instructor and COVID-19 survivor, and Mr. Shahrizal Salleh (“Chef Bob”), chef and TikTok creator. They will come together to discuss Singapore’s plan to accelerate testing, tracing and vaccination in our next phase of fight against COVID-19 and address how everyone can carry on with their lives in this new normal.

Delivering trusted and reliable medical information

TikTok Supports Vaccine Education To Encourage Singaporeans To Get Vaccinated

Image source: TikTok

As TikTok brings educational content and partners onto TikTok, we also continue to strengthen the resources provided across our app. TikTok has launched an in-app COVID-19 vaccine information hub to provide our community with access to trusted and reliable information from the Ministry of Health. This hub can be accessed in-app via Search from the Discover page, as well as banners on videos related to COVID-19 vaccines.

Featuring answers to common questions about the vaccines and informative content from trusted public health organisations and experts, the COVID-19 vaccine information hub is part of TikTok’s commitment to combat any vaccine-related misinformation that could cause harm to an individual’s health or to public safety.

Temasek Foundation’s #FlexYourVax hashtag challenge

TikTok Supports Vaccine Education To Encourage Singaporeans To Get Vaccinated

Image source: TikTok

From 30 July, the TikTok community will have another way to continue rallying their friends, family and loved ones to stay safe against COVID-19, through Temasek Foundation’s first-ever hashtag challenge on TikTok, #FlexYourVax. Users are encouraged to share their vaccination journeys with specially curated interactive filters that help open up new, unique and meaningful possibilities for storytelling.
